Browse Source

人民建议征集更改

chengyang
是小王呀\24601 8 months ago
parent
commit
46e0261422
  1. 34
      src/views/modules/peopleOpinons/cpts/eventDetail.vue
  2. 4
      src/views/modules/peopleOpinons/cpts/eventInfo.vue
  3. 2
      src/views/modules/peopleOpinons/opinionsDaily.vue
  4. 4
      src/views/modules/shequzhili/itemsActual/index.vue
  5. 2
      src/views/modules/shequzhili/videomonitoring/index.vue
  6. 27
      src/views/modules/solicitationSpecial/cpts/suggestionList.vue

34
src/views/modules/peopleOpinons/cpts/eventDetail.vue

@ -59,6 +59,18 @@
<span class="u-info-title-2">意见内容:</span>
<span>{{ info.eventContent }}</span>
</div>
<div :class="[
'm-info-prop',
{ 'm-info-prop-vis': source === 'visiual' },
]" >
<span class="u-info-title-2">意见文档:</span>
<el-button v-if="info.fileList.length!=0" size="small" type="primary" @click="onClickDown(info.fileList)">下载文件</el-button>
<!-- <span>{{ info.eventContent }}</span> -->
<!-- <div v-for="(item1,index) in info.fileList">
<div>{{item1[index]}}111111</div>
<div>111111</div>
</div> -->
</div>
<div :class="[
'm-info-prop',
{ 'm-info-prop-vis': source === 'visiual' },
@ -97,10 +109,24 @@
<div :class="[
'm-info-prop',
{ 'm-info-prop-vis': source === 'visiual' },
]" >
<span class="u-info-title-2">建议人年龄</span>
<span>{{ info.age }}</span>
</div>
<div :class="[
'm-info-prop',
{ 'm-info-prop-vis': source === 'visiual' },
]" >
<span class="u-info-title-2">建议人身份</span>
<span>{{ info.age }}</span>
</div>
<!-- <div :class="[
'm-info-prop',
{ 'm-info-prop-vis': source === 'visiual' },
]">
<span class="u-info-title-2">证件号</span>
<span>{{ info.idCard ? info.idCard : "--" }}</span>
</div>
</div> -->
<div :class="[
'm-info-prop',
{ 'm-info-prop-vis': source === 'visiual' },
@ -262,6 +288,12 @@ export default {
},
methods: {
onClickDown(data){
data.forEach((item) => {
console.log(item,"奥特玛");
window.open(item, '_blank');
});
},
async loadGrid() {
const url = "/gov/org/customergrid/gridoption";
let params = {

4
src/views/modules/peopleOpinons/cpts/eventInfo.vue

@ -334,6 +334,7 @@ export default {
},
created() {
console.log(this.pageType,"sdlkfjlk");
console.log(this.eventDetailData.fileList,"sdjfg;lsjdg");
this.examine = examine
this.confirmSolved = confirmSolved
@ -399,8 +400,7 @@ export default {
);
return item;
});
console.log(this.projectProcess,"skfdjskljdf");
} else {
this.$message.error(msg);
}

2
src/views/modules/peopleOpinons/opinionsDaily.vue

@ -128,7 +128,7 @@
<el-table-column fixed="right" label="操作" align="center" width="200px" prop="status">
<template slot-scope="scope">
<el-button @click="handleDispose(scope.row,'dispose')" type="text"
size="small">修改</el-button>
size="small">查看</el-button>
<el-button @click="handleDel(scope.row,'info')" type="text" size="small">删除</el-button>
</template>
</el-table-column>

4
src/views/modules/shequzhili/itemsActual/index.vue

@ -3,7 +3,7 @@
<div class="m-search">
<el-form :inline="true" ref="ref_searchform" :label-width="'100px'">
<div>
<el-form-item label="所属区划" prop="agencyId" label-width="150px">
<el-form-item label="所属区划" prop="agencyId" label-width="100px">
<el-cascader class="u-item-width-normal" ref="myCascader" clearable size="small"
v-model.trim="formData.agencyId" :options="orgOptions" :props="orgOptionProps"
></el-cascader>
@ -37,7 +37,7 @@
<el-input v-model.trim="formData.ownerPhone" size="small"class="u-item-width-normal" clearable placeholder="请输入">
</el-input>
</el-form-item>
<el-form-item label="所有人身份证">
<el-form-item label="所有人身份证" label-width="110px">
<el-input v-model.trim="formData.ownerIdCard" size="small"class="u-item-width-normal" clearable placeholder="请输入">
</el-input>
</el-form-item>

2
src/views/modules/shequzhili/videomonitoring/index.vue

@ -3,7 +3,7 @@
<div class="m-search">
<el-form :inline="true" ref="ref_searchform" :label-width="'100px'">
<div>
<el-form-item label="所属区划" prop="agencyId" label-width="150px">
<el-form-item label="所属区划" prop="agencyId" label-width="100px">
<el-cascader class="u-item-width-normal" ref="myCascader" clearable size="small"
v-model.trim="formData.agencyId" :options="orgOptions" :props="orgOptionProps"
></el-cascader>

27
src/views/modules/solicitationSpecial/cpts/suggestionList.vue

@ -131,7 +131,7 @@
<el-table-column fixed="right" label="操作" align="center" width="200px" prop="status">
<template slot-scope="scope">
<el-button @click="handleDispose(scope.row,'dispose')" type="text" size="small"
>转办</el-button>
>查看</el-button>
<el-button @click="handleDel(scope.row,'info')" type="text" size="small"
>删除</el-button>
</template>
@ -858,30 +858,7 @@ export default {
})
},
handleChangeAgency (val) {
this.sarr = []
const map = new Map();
this.getLastItem(
this.orgOptions,
val,
"agencyId"
);
this.level = this.sarr[this.sarr.length - 1].level
},
getLastItem (list, vals, key) {
let LIST = list || [];
for (let item of LIST) {
// console.log(item[key]);
for (let i of vals) {
if (item[key] === i) {
this.sarr.push(item);
} else {
this.getLastItem(item.subAgencyList, vals, key);
}
}
}
},
//
deepTree(arr, children) {

Loading…
Cancel
Save